In 2018, Andreas and Rita Frangenberg donated to Wolfson College, Cambridge, the bulk of the huge art collection accumulated by the late Dr Thomas Frangenberg (1957-2018). This brought to the college a fine collection of ideas-based art which Thomas had acquired over nearly four decades. 

In 2020, Phillip Lindley curated a personal selection from the collection in Wolfson’s Combination Room and published an account of Thomas as a collector: Angle of Vision

This book is beautifully illustrated, and with a wide-ranging essay (both scholarly and very personal) by Phillip Lindley, Excellence 100 Professor of Art History at Loughborough University, and formerly Frangenberg’s colleague at Leicester University. The collection consists of conceptual art made in London from the mid-1970s to 2017. Turner-Prize winners and nominees as well as other internationally celebrated artists are represented.

Artists’ Edition (no ISBN)

Now (July 2024), at the initial prompting of one of the artists, we are publishing a newly cased and corrected version of the book, in an edition of 50, with a selection of nine art-works, each also in a limited edition of 50, by artists whose work Thomas collected.  Each artist has produced an entirely new piece, or a new version of an existing work, for this edition. The edition will be produced in two phases: a first batch of 25, only four of which are for sale, at £500 each numbered edition. Then a second batch when the first has been sold.

Each catalogue has been individually numbered by the author out of 50.

The art works:

Tim Head, print on Canson Infinity paper*

Nicky Hirst, individual hand-made work of art, each unique

Amikam Toren, photocopy

Alicja Dobrucka, individually hand-printed photographic print

Simon Patterson, folded Innova print with grockled edge*

Janette Parris, print on Canson Infinity paper*

Hannnah Lister, photographic print on Canson Infinity paper*

Keith Milow, print on Canson Infinity paper*

Stuart Taylor, individual hand-made work of art using 35 mm slides, each one different, made from Thomas’s slides

Box designed by Lulu Ao

*All printed in the Studio of Light at Loughborough University

All but the box are individually signed on front or back and individually numbered by the artist out of 50: thus 1/50 etc.

Each artist has written, or agreed with the author, a short explanatory text about the work they have made. 

The box to hold the works was designed by the Chinese text artist Lulu Ao whom Thomas did not know, but whose work would have appealed to him. The box itself constitutes a tenth work of art.
